Originally Posted by GeraldKo View Post
Sounds like practically everything is a compositing window manager these days, from my ignorant reading of the Wikipedia article. Isn't the current Maemo a compositing window manager, too?
Someone please correct me if I'm wrong or inaccurate, but I'm gonna give it a shot anyway.

Maemo's window manager, Matchbox, is not a compositing window manager, but you can still play low-level bixbuf transparency games because GTK has pixbuf composite functions (alpha channel and opacity support). Notice when you move the home applets around that they are opaque till you place them. The application framework makes them transparent, not the window manager.
